Cards (7)
Auxin
A type of
growth hormone
that stimulates plants to grow

Using auxin commercially
1. Add auxin to plant cells in
tissue
culture to stimulate
growth
and produce plant clones
2. Add auxin to cuttings to stimulate
root growth
3. Add high amounts of auxin to disrupt plant
growth
and kill weeds (selective
weed killers
)

Gibberellin
A plant hormone used to control
dormancy
, induce flowering, and grow
larger
fruit

Using
gibberellin
commercially
1. Expose seeds to
gibberellin
to induce germination and ensure plants start
growing
at the same time
2. Use
gibberellin
to induce flowering and encourage more/
larger
flowers
3. Use
gibberellin
to grow
larger
fruits, especially in seedless varieties

Ethylene
A plant hormone used to
stimulate
the
ripening
of fruit

Using
ethylene
commercially
Pick fruit before it's ripe, then expose it to
ethylene
to quickly ripen it for sale (important for fruit shipped
long distances
)

Ethylene
works by stimulating an enzyme that causes the fruit to
ripen
